 What size motor for 12' boat
I have an old very light 12' rivited boat that I would like to put a small long tail on. What HP motor should i look at getting without going too big?

On a riveted boat I wouldn't go much past 9hp. After that the weight starts being a issue on that transom...... We are putting a 6.5hp homemade on the old mans 1232, that tippy sob makes me nervous wit a MM................
